GREENFIELD, Ind. — Coccidiosis is a health challenge throughout the life of a bird and a major cause for performance and productivity losses for poultry producers. Nearly all flocks suffer from some form of coccidiosis caused by different types of Eimeria (E. acervulina, E. brunetti, E. maxima, E. necatrix and E. tenella). When not managed properly, coccidia can cause extensive intestinal damage, predisposition to secondary infections and potential mortality in chickens and turkeys.

Fifty years ago, most broiler producers relied on management practices centered on hygiene and synthetic chemicals when signs of disease emerged. These practices were ineffective due to high challenge and built-up resistance. The introduction of Coban® (monensin) 50 years ago by Elanco — as a division of Eli Lilly and Co. (now Elanco Animal Health) — transformed how producers controlled coccidiosis in chickens and turkeys with the use of coccidiostat ionophores, the company noted.

Ionophores enable birds to develop immunity while protecting from cocci as compared to trying to eliminate coccidiosis entirely.

“Before Coban, producers tried to eradicate cocci,” said Sanchez-McCormack. “What that caused was a resistant strain over time that proved to be much more difficult to control.”

The mode of action of an ionophore allows for a small number of cocci to replicate in the intestine that allows the bird to use its own defenses to control the disease. Intestinal Integrity is maintained and helps control secondary infections.

While ionophores are classified differently in some countries around the world, they exhibit an important distinction as they are not used in human medicine and cannot contribute to perceived issues of drug resistance in humans, the company added. Ionophores are not considered medically important to human medicine by the World Health Organization (WHO), thus making them a sustainable solution to control coccidiosis.

Ionophores have been used for more than 40 years and continue to be an efficacious addition to an anticoccidial program, year after year, Elanco noted.
